Description
The apartment is situated on the 1st floor and comprises 552 Sq ft of space. With a large double bedroom with fully fitted wardrobes, spacious living area with floor to ceiling glazing maximising natural light, fully fitted open plan kitchen to include Miele appliances, contemporary bathroom, wood flooring and excellent storage space. The property has a high specification throughout featuring comfort cooling, underfloor heating and smart home technology.
Triptych Bankside benefits from top of the range amenities which include exclusive resident's lounge and 24-hour concierge. Triptych Bankside is in the heart of Southbank and on the doorstep of Southwark Station (0.5 miles) and moments from the iconic Tate Modern, Shakespeare's Globe Theatre, St Paul's Cathedral and Southwark Cathedral. The City of London is within easy reach as is London’s famous West End.
Explore the rich history of this area, filled with London landmarks and infamous galleries along the River Thames. A short walk to find a wealth of independent coffee shops, retail shops, restaurants and cafes, as well as Borough Market. Triptych is also close to Blackfriars, London Bridge and Borough underground station.

Rent-driven metrics
Based on Area rent estimate.
- Rent ratio — Monthly rent ÷ purchase price (1% rule). 1%+ = strong, 0.8–1% = okay, <0.8% = weak for cashflow.
- Max investor price — Rent ÷ 0.8%; the price at which rent would be 0.8% of price (Stoke-style target).
- Target investor price — Rent ÷ 1%; the price at which rent would be 1% of price (strong cashflow band).
- Gross yield — Annual rent as % of purchase price (no costs).
